What is Renaissance United Cash Ratio?

The Cash Ratio measures a company’s ability to meet its short-term obligations with cash and near-cash resources. It is calculated as a company's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ities divides by its Total Current Liabilities. Renaissance United's Cash Ratio for the quarter that ended in Jan. 2024 was 0.23.

Renaissance United has a Cash Ratio of 0.23. It indicates that there are more current liabilities than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ities, and the company does not have sufficient cash on hand to pay off its short-term debt.

Renaissance United Cash Ratio Calculation

The Cash Ratio measures a company's ability to meet its short-term obligations with its cash and near-cash resources.

Renaissance United's Cash Ratio for the fiscal year that ended in Apr. 2023 is calculated as:

Cash Ratio (A: Apr. 2023 )=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ities/Total Current Liabilities
=10.897/41.891
=0.26

Renaissance United's Cash Ratio for the quarter that ended in Jan. 2024 is calculated as:

Cash Ratio (Q: Jan. 2024 )=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ities/Total Current Liabilities
=10.703/45.767
=0.23

Renaissance United  (SGX:I11) Cash Ratio Explanation

The cash ratio is more conservative than other liquidity ratios, such as Quick Ratio and Current Ratio, because it only considers a company's most liquid resources. The numerator of cash ratio only considers Cash, Cash Equivalents and marketable securities. Other current assets, such as accounts receivable and inventories, are not included. The rationale is that these assets may require time to be transformed into cash, and the amount of money received is also uncertain.

The cash ratio shows a company’s ability to pay all current liabilities immediately without selling or liquidating other assets. Generally speaking, a higher cash ratio suggests the company has a stronger ability to cover its short-term debt. However, a high cash ratio could also indicate inefficient management: the company is inefficient in making full utilization of cash to invest protential profitable project. It may also suggest that the company is not confident about future profitability.

In general, the higher the cash ratio, the better the company's liquidity position.

Renaissance United Ltd operates in five segments: Infrastructure development and turnkey construction; Property development; Gas distribution, Electronics and trading and Investment securities trading. It geographically operates in Singapore, the People's Republic of China, the USA, Taiwan, and Others. It derives a majority of its revenue from Gas distribution. Geographically the company derives the majority of its revenue from the People's Republic of China.
